incubator-oodt-commits mailing list archives

Site index · List index
Message view « Date » · « Thread »
Top « Date » · « Thread »
From "Chris A. Mattmann (JIRA)" <j...@apache.org>
Subject [jira] Commented: (OODT-38) Remove License Test from Build Process
Date Mon, 20 Sep 2010 19:43:43 GMT

    [ https://issues.apache.org/jira/browse/OODT-38?page=com.atlassian.jira.plugin.system.issuetabpanels:comment-tabpanel&focusedCommentId=12912672#action_12912672
] 

Chris A. Mattmann commented on OODT-38:
---------------------------------------

Great, so sounds like we are in agreement.

Just to make it clear for my understanding, we will:

1. update oodt-core's pom.xml to include a basic RAT verify plugin block, within an "audit"
profile (that can be enabled with mvn -Paudit). This will ensure that any new sub modules
at the top level OODT build that are integrated into the build process via OODT's main pom.xml
through reactor will at least have a basic RAT check that is enabled when the audit profile
is enabled.

2. update each OODT top level module project to include a specific RAT verify plugin block
with project specific includes/excludes, configured to be activated with mvn -Paudit.

If so, +1 from me on that.

> Remove License Test from Build Process
> --------------------------------------
>
>                 Key: OODT-38
>                 URL: https://issues.apache.org/jira/browse/OODT-38
>             Project: OODT
>          Issue Type: Improvement
>          Components: build proces
>            Reporter: Paul Ramirez
>            Priority: Minor
>             Fix For: 0.1-incubating
>
>
> Currently during the build a failure is caused by a test that counts the number of unapproved
licenses. While it is good to know that there are unapproved licenses it would seem like this
should be something disconnected from the build process. Otherwise on a simple "mvn install"
one runs into the following:
> [INFO] ------------------------------------------------------------------------
> [ERROR] BUILD FAILURE
> [INFO] ------------------------------------------------------------------------
> [INFO] Too many unapproved licenses: 133
> [INFO] ------------------------------------------------------------------------
> [INFO] For more information, run Maven with the -e switch
> [INFO] ------------------------------------------------------------------------
> [INFO] Total time: 23 seconds
> [INFO] Finished at: Sun Sep 19 10:28:29 PDT 2010
> [INFO] Final Memory: 52M/123M
> [INFO] ------------------------------------------------------------------------

-- 
This message is automatically generated by JIRA.
-
You can reply to this email to add a comment to the issue online.


Mime
View raw message